As you headed off for the holiday on Tuesday afternoon, you may have missed that Barnes & Noble fired its CEO.

(We’ll admit it — we did!)

Demos Parneros will not receive severance and will be removed from the board immediately, according to CNN Money.

Barnes & Noble said Parneros was fired for violating company policy and that it was not because of any issues relating to “financial reporting, policies or practices or any potential fraud relating thereto.”
